> Woolite works well, but the nikwax down wash that can be found at
> retailers such as REI is by far better. Less abrassive on the down. Also
> in regards to drying, front loaders on low heat(larger is better as
> mentioned). DO NOT use tennis shoes, large heavy items such as these may
> rip the baffels in your down sleeping bag. Tennis balls are best, they
> are heavy enough to break the down clumps, but not hurt the bag. I've
> done this method many times.
